Indiana is an explorer in Egypt who has made an exciting discovery of hidden chambers beneath the pyramid! He needs your knowledge of negative numbers to help him as he works through the different floors.

Discussion points for teachers

  1. Help him work out which level he started on. Discuss what happens to numbers when they go beyond zero. Discuss what happens when a negative and a positive are added together.
  2. What is the current score shown on the game? Discuss what happens when a negative and a positive are added together. Discuss what other values could be created using the game key.
  3. What will happen to the score if a black scarab beetle is chosen? Discuss place value and which numbers are going to change – will the total go up or down?
  4. How many degrees has the temperature dropped by? Discuss contexts which use negative numbers and how to calculate when using negative numbers with decimals.

Optional discussion points:

When do we use negative numbers in real life?

National Curriculum Objectives

Mathematics Year 6: (6N5) Use negative numbers in context, and calculate intervals across zero

Mathematics Year 6: (6N6) Solve number and practical problems that involve 6N2 - 6N5
